|
|
Line 1: |
Line 1: |
| ==Plasma's application place==
| |
|
| |
|
| ===What is this new place?===
| |
|
| |
| Since the creation of the plasma project,there always been a few coders (non plasma developers) who were developing plasmoids using the plasma's API.
| |
| Now that our "KDE" is a framework we have to provide a place with the most awesome plasmoids.
| |
|
| |
| TODO:
| |
| *we still have to decide where we want,this place to be.A new section in kde-apps?
| |
| *Change the word "place" with a better one
| |
|
| |
| ===The plasmoids that will "live" in this place===
| |
|
| |
| The plasma developers after discussion will decide which plasmoids from kde-apps deserve to be there.Note that there will not be two plasmoid which are being used for the same thing.For example there will be only one gmail plasmoid,not two.
| |
| The plasma team can remove any time a plasmoid which doesn't satisfy her.
| |
| The plasmoids which will be there must follow some policy.
| |
| *Plasma coding style
| |
| *a page which will describe their usage
| |
| *An active maintainer
| |
| *The usage of the KDE frameworks
| |
| *Their authors/maintainers should provide regularly an updated changelog
| |
|
| |
| TODO:
| |
| *how the plasma developers will decide which plasmoids should be there.
| |
| *find a better word for live.
| |
| ===The responsibilities of the plasma community===
| |
|
| |
| *The plasma developers are not responsible for the bugs of those plasmoids.
| |
| *One plasma developer or a group of plasma developers will be in charge to check if the maintainer of the plasmoid is making a good job or not.
| |
| *The plasma team is suggesting these plasmoids,nothing more.
| |
| *If the plasma team happy about a plasmoid she can ask from the author/maintainer to add a plasmoid to the plasma-addons repository,but only if the author/maintainer give his permission.
| |
|
| |
| ===The plasmoids that exist in these place===
| |